mirror of
https://github.com/logseq/logseq.git
synced 2026-02-01 22:47:36 +00:00
chore: remove rage-wasm since we moved to use the native binding (#7446)
This commit is contained in:
@@ -91,7 +91,6 @@
|
||||
"@capawesome/capacitor-background-task": "^2.0.0",
|
||||
"@excalidraw/excalidraw": "0.12.0",
|
||||
"@hugotomazi/capacitor-navigation-bar": "^2.0.0",
|
||||
"@kanru/rage-wasm": "^0.3.0",
|
||||
"@logseq/capacitor-file-sync": "0.0.14",
|
||||
"@logseq/react-tweet-embed": "1.3.1-1",
|
||||
"@sentry/react": "^6.18.2",
|
||||
|
||||
@@ -53,7 +53,6 @@
|
||||
<script defer src="/static/js/main.js"></script>
|
||||
<script defer src="/static/js/tabler.min.js"></script>
|
||||
<script defer src="/static/js/code-editor.js"></script>
|
||||
<script defer src="/static/js/age-encryption.js"></script>
|
||||
<script defer src="/static/js/tldraw.js"></script>
|
||||
<script defer src="/static/js/excalidraw.js"></script>
|
||||
</body>
|
||||
|
||||
@@ -54,7 +54,6 @@ const portal = new MagicPortal(worker);
|
||||
<script defer src="./js/main.js"></script>
|
||||
<script defer src="./js/tabler.min.js"></script>
|
||||
<script defer src="./js/code-editor.js"></script>
|
||||
<script defer src="./js/age-encryption.js"></script>
|
||||
<script defer src="./js/excalidraw.js"></script>
|
||||
<script defer src="./js/tldraw.js"></script>
|
||||
</body>
|
||||
|
||||
@@ -53,7 +53,6 @@ const portal = new MagicPortal(worker);
|
||||
<script defer src="./js/main.js"></script>
|
||||
<script defer src="./js/tabler.min.js"></script>
|
||||
<script defer src="./js/code-editor.js"></script>
|
||||
<script defer src="./js/age-encryption.js"></script>
|
||||
<script defer src="./js/excalidraw.js"></script>
|
||||
<script defer src="./js/tldraw.js"></script>
|
||||
</body>
|
||||
|
||||
@@ -16,9 +16,6 @@
|
||||
:code-editor
|
||||
{:entries [frontend.extensions.code]
|
||||
:depends-on #{:main}}
|
||||
:age-encryption
|
||||
{:entries [frontend.extensions.age-encryption]
|
||||
:depends-on #{:main}}
|
||||
:excalidraw
|
||||
{:entries [frontend.extensions.excalidraw]
|
||||
:depends-on #{:main}}
|
||||
@@ -83,9 +80,6 @@
|
||||
:code-editor
|
||||
{:entries [frontend.extensions.code]
|
||||
:depends-on #{:main}}
|
||||
:age-encryption
|
||||
{:entries [frontend.extensions.age-encryption]
|
||||
:depends-on #{:main}}
|
||||
:excalidraw
|
||||
{:entries [frontend.extensions.excalidraw]
|
||||
:depends-on #{:main}}
|
||||
|
||||
@@ -137,7 +137,7 @@
|
||||
;; TODO: ugly, replace with ls-files and filter with ".map"
|
||||
_ (p/all (map (fn [file]
|
||||
(. fs removeSync (path/join static-dir "js" (str file ".map"))))
|
||||
["main.js" "code-editor.js" "excalidraw.js" "age-encryption.js"]))]
|
||||
["main.js" "code-editor.js" "excalidraw.js"]))]
|
||||
|
||||
(send-to-renderer
|
||||
:notification
|
||||
|
||||
@@ -4,7 +4,6 @@
|
||||
[frontend.util :as util]
|
||||
[promesa.core :as p]
|
||||
[electron.ipc :as ipc]
|
||||
[shadow.loader :as loader]
|
||||
[frontend.mobile.util :as mobile-util]))
|
||||
|
||||
(defn encrypt-with-passphrase
|
||||
@@ -22,10 +21,7 @@
|
||||
:data)
|
||||
|
||||
:else
|
||||
(p/let [lazy-encrypt-with-user-passphrase (resolve 'frontend.extensions.age-encryption/encrypt-with-user-passphrase)
|
||||
content (utf8/encode content)
|
||||
encrypted (@lazy-encrypt-with-user-passphrase passphrase content true)]
|
||||
(utf8/decode encrypted))))
|
||||
nil))
|
||||
|
||||
(defn decrypt-with-passphrase
|
||||
[passphrase content]
|
||||
@@ -42,8 +38,4 @@
|
||||
:data)
|
||||
|
||||
:else
|
||||
(p/let [_ (loader/load :age-encryption)
|
||||
lazy-decrypt-with-user-passphrase (resolve 'frontend.extensions.age-encryption/decrypt-with-user-passphrase)
|
||||
content (utf8/encode content)
|
||||
decrypted (lazy-decrypt-with-user-passphrase passphrase content)]
|
||||
(utf8/decode decrypted))))
|
||||
nil))
|
||||
|
||||
@@ -1,23 +0,0 @@
|
||||
(ns frontend.extensions.age-encryption
|
||||
(:require ["regenerator-runtime/runtime"] ;; required for async npm module
|
||||
["@kanru/rage-wasm" :as rage]))
|
||||
|
||||
(defn keygen
|
||||
[]
|
||||
(rage/keygen))
|
||||
|
||||
(defn encrypt-with-x25519
|
||||
[public-key content armor]
|
||||
(rage/encrypt_with_x25519 public-key content armor))
|
||||
|
||||
(defn decrypt-with-x25519
|
||||
[secret-key content]
|
||||
(rage/decrypt_with_x25519 secret-key content))
|
||||
|
||||
(defn encrypt-with-user-passphrase
|
||||
[passphrase content armor]
|
||||
(rage/encrypt_with_user_passphrase passphrase content armor))
|
||||
|
||||
(defn decrypt-with-user-passphrase
|
||||
[passphrase content]
|
||||
(rage/decrypt_with_user_passphrase passphrase content))
|
||||
@@ -487,11 +487,6 @@
|
||||
"@jridgewell/resolve-uri" "^3.0.3"
|
||||
"@jridgewell/sourcemap-codec" "^1.4.10"
|
||||
|
||||
"@kanru/rage-wasm@^0.3.0":
|
||||
version "0.3.0"
|
||||
resolved "https://registry.yarnpkg.com/@kanru/rage-wasm/-/rage-wasm-0.3.0.tgz#de96b1fda1f781ff401d43b50d0f95b7338c4399"
|
||||
integrity sha512-2LMRS27nNJPqFNpRQL7kXG0kgBeIPo63KM6u0Xu6Es5XIS7LP4MFtdHkCg8Pt7IhMM7GuOa2YnzAZgKBxE1lcw==
|
||||
|
||||
"@logseq/capacitor-file-sync@0.0.14":
|
||||
version "0.0.14"
|
||||
resolved "https://registry.yarnpkg.com/@logseq/capacitor-file-sync/-/capacitor-file-sync-0.0.14.tgz#f358f42e95e0578c2853477a66491c8f221a7c15"
|
||||
|
||||
Reference in New Issue
Block a user